Since students
and faculty helped the WPA build the amphitheater in the 1930s,
it has been a landmark close to the heart of all who attended Montclair
State.
In the fall
of 2004, the amphitheater was lovingly restored, then outfitted
with lighting and sound systems. This restoration is the result
of a still-ongoing fund drive through alumni gifts to the Alumni
Association and the MSU Annual Fund.
A spectacular,
new Plaza has been created, joining the Amphitheater, the new Alexander
Kasser Theater, and Alumni Green. Please return to campus to see
for yourself the results of alumni generosity.
